how to make Creamy Butternut Squash Gnocchi with Sausage, Thyme, and Sage
Ingredients :
- 1 package of gnocchi
- 1 medium butternut squash, peeled and cubed
- 1 pound Italian sausage, casings removed
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on dried sage
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Parmesan cheese for serving
Directions :
- In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the sausage and cook until browned.
- Remove the sausage and set aside. In the same skillet, add the cubed butternut squash and cook until tender, about 10-15 minutes.
- Stir in minced garlic and cook for 1 more minute.
- Add heavy cream, thyme, sage, salt, and pepper, and bring to a simmer.
- Cook gnocchi according to package instructions and then add to the skillet.
- Stir in the cooked sausage and mix well.
- Serve hot, garnished with Parmesan cheese.
how to serve Creamy Butternut Squash Gnocchi with Sausage, Thyme, and Sage
Serve this dish in bowls, making sure to drizzle on the creamy sauce. A sprinkle of freshly grated Parmesan cheese on top will add an extra layer of flavor. You can accompany it with a simple side salad or some crusty bread for a complete meal.
how to store Creamy Butternut Squash Gnocchi with Sausage, Thyme, and Sage
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, simply warm it on the stove over low heat or in the microwave. You may need to add a splash of cream or water to loosen the sauce.
tips to make Creamy Butternut Squash Gnocchi with Sausage, Thyme, and Sage
- For a bit of spice, consider using hot Italian sausage instead of sweet.
- To save time, you can buy pre-cubed butternut squash from the grocery store.
- Don’t rush the cooking of the squash; make sure it is tender before adding the cream.
variation
You can easily make this dish vegetarian by omitting the sausage and using vegetable broth instead of cream. You can add sautéed mushrooms for extra flavor.
FAQs
Can I freeze this dish?
Yes, you can freeze this dish, but it’s best to do so before adding the gnocchi. Cook and store the sauce separately, then add fresh gnocchi when you are ready to eat.
What kind of gnocchi should I use?
You can use store-bought gnocchi or make your own if you want. Fresh or frozen gnocchi works well in this recipe.
Can I use other types of sausage?
Absolutely! Feel free to use turkey sausage, chicken sausage, or even a plant-based sausage for a different flavor profile.
